The Ultimate Guide to Crafting a Sustainable Operations Strategy

Wrike

The role of sustainability has evolved beyond being a mere buzzword. A sustainable operations strategy not only helps companies reduce their environmental impact but also drives efficiency, enhances social responsibility, and improves overall economic viability.
